ST. PAUL, Minn. (4/10/03) -- The University of St. Thomas baseball team ran its winning streak to 11 with Wednesday's 10-1 and 6-3 victories over visiting Augsburg College in Minnesota Intercollegiate Athletic Conference action on the Tommies' diamond.
Ninth-year head coach Dennis Denning surpassed 300 career victories with the sweep. Denning is now 301-86 at St. Thomas after compiling a 378-76 record previously in 17 seasons at Cretin-Derham Hall High School.
Freshman Ryan Ashner (4-0) allowed one run and four hits with five strikeouts and no walks in six innings of game one to lead the Tommies (15-5-1 overall, 6-0 MIAC). Luke Sather had a home run, triple and double with two RBI, and the Tommies also got home runs from Jordan Roering and Eric Maursetter in a 14-hit attack.
In game two, Mike Ramthun allowed three runs and six hits with six strikeouts and no walks in six innings for the win. Matt Buzzell's two-run single keyed a four-run second inning.
Pat Marsh (Sr., Crystal, Minn./Robbinsdale Armstrong HS) hit an inside-the-park homer in game one and
Collin Nash (Jr., Rochester, Minn./Mayo HS) Nash had two RBI doubles in game two for the Auggies (7-12-2 overall, 2-4 MIAC).
St. Thomas has a bye Saturday (4/12) and hosts St. Olaf next Wednesday (2:30 p.m. twinbill). The Auggies host Bethel on Saturday (1 p.m.) at Parade Stadium in Minneapolis.
